In this work, a low noise figure, high linearity cross-coupled negative feedback common gate (CG) low noise amplifier (LNA) in 1.2 V, 65 nm CMOS technology with a unique output conductance optimization method is proposed. Traditionally, CG-LNAs are known for their good linearity at the cost of a poor noise figure, making them limited to few applications where high linearity is the primary goal. The...
This paper describes an integrating analog to digital converter (iADC) based on the dual slope principle. This circuit was designed, fabricated and evaluated in course of a student project in the master degree program ISCD - Integrated Systems and Circuits Design of Carinthia University of Applied Sciences.
